Originally posted by: jatki99

There's many other hands that the bonus pays on or has that changed? It hadn't at Harveys in Tahoe a few months back anyway and that's a harrahs prop.


They're still there. Pair of 10's or better is even money
two pair is $2 3OAK is $3
Straight is $25 Flush is $50
Full house is $75 4OAK is $150.....From memory, might be off.
True but the house edge on those bonus bets (according to the link that jphelan sent me to) is still between 13% and 35% depending on the pay table. Way to high. I think the edge on just playing the three main bets is much lower.

Quote

Originally posted by: Campion
True but the house edge on those bonus bets (according to the link that jphelan sent me to) is still between 13% and 35% depending on the pay table. Way to high. I think the edge on just playing the three main bets is much lower.


Very true. I think the edge on LIR itself is %3.5 with perfect play, which shouldn't be too hard.

Yes, 3.5 is right. It's pretty much the same on 3-card poker, BTW. And the strategy on that is simple. Stay on Q-6-4 or better.
